Transaction 9951071f887f095a968acb5945d4f7a44ce9590a662f3bcbf5e5f307315d2913

1 Input
2 Outputs
  • 9951071f887f095a968acb5945d4f7a44ce9590a662f3bcbf5e5f307315d2913:0
  • value  497576
    address  3PCCWZG41m6oUubkwV3SjHkwgKyepDzE6M
  • 9951071f887f095a968acb5945d4f7a44ce9590a662f3bcbf5e5f307315d2913:1
  • value  40309406
    address  35fkHewfdoGhyBSaLtEDEik6NvL6s8XkqR